Purchased an HP7960 thanksgiving weekend, 2003. I was excited about the new photo B&W cartridge.
Print quality is great with one exception. There are what looks like little perforations in prints running lengthwise on the photo from the printer. These are most noticeable when printing photos with significant dark or black backgrounds. I noticed this when printing night shots of the San Francisco skyline and Golden Gate Bridge.
I worked with HP support and they sent new cartridges to try and after no success I decided to look more closely at the paper path of the printer. Sure enough as the paper exits you'll see little 'star wheels' (which is what HP calls them) to feed the paper out. After speaking with my third HP tech person they sort of admitted that this is a known problem with no real solution. Her solution was to send my some free photo premium plus paper (that was nice). According to her the premium plus does not exhibit this problem. I was using HP premium photo paper, not the plus. This is nice for HP in that only the most expensive paper works well with the printer. Bad for mr (or mrs) customer because this is very expensive paper.
Because of the design flaw I would strongly recommend against this printer until you hear of a solution from HP other than purchasing the highest quality paper for all prints. You will not see these marks printing on plain paper.
